The Rum Diary (2011)
4/10
Poor adaptation
31 August 2022
I love the book but this film version is terrible.

The Paul Kemp of the book is pretty much an observer of the grotesque characters and unfolding chaos around him. In the film, Kemp becomes one of the grotesques with Depp playing it like a sequel to Fear and Loathing. It doesn't work and it detracts from every other character in the film. What was a believable story of a somewhat normal guy in an abnormal environment, becomes something absurd and uninteresting. It's a shame that something made out of love for Hunter's work only succeeds in diminishing it. Personally, I'd love to see the book made into a mini TV series with more time to linger over the various characters.
